glusniffer1 Posted February 24, 2004 Posted February 24, 2004 Is there a fix for this or am I wasting my time asking.When I do a test purchase this is what happens when I go to confirm it...The funny thing is my customer gets his email and so do I....whats the problem...Is this an email problem?...What? Yes I have searched every where and come up empty..... Warning: Server Error in c:\hosting\webhost4life\member\fireball\catalog\includes\classes\email.php on line 502 Warning: Cannot add header information - headers already sent by (output started at c:\hosting\webhost4life\member\fireball\catalog\includes\classes\email.php:502) in c:\hosting\webhost4life\member\fireball\catalog\includes\functions\general.php on line 29 The Hobby Undergound..."For The Pure Hobbyist"
Guest Posted February 24, 2004 Posted February 24, 2004 You have a blank space after the last ?> in your code on that page. Go there and delete all the spaces and it should resolve the issue. Ruth in AZ

user99999999 Posted February 24, 2004 Posted February 24, 2004 I think someone else fixed this by replacing catalog\includes\classes\email.php with the copy from admin catalog\admin\includes\classes\email.php
ptrau Posted February 24, 2004 Posted February 24, 2004 c'mon glue......go to the end of the file and make sure that there is not a space after the php closing tag: ?> <-------hold down your mouse button and move to the right. If you have an extra space it will highlight it. Just delete it (and any other that might exist after that) save and reload the file. "Aliiiiive, it's alive, it's ALIIIIIIIIIIIIIVE!!!"
